Best AI Tools for Developers
AI tools for developers fall into three categories: code completion assistants that work inside your editor, AI-native editors that rethink the IDE around AI, and framework-level tools for building AI-powered applications. Choosing the right combination depends on whether you want to speed up day-to-day coding, delegate entire implementation tasks, or build products that use LLMs under the hood.
For inline code completion, GitHub Copilot remains the most widely adopted option. Its free tier provides 2,000 completions per month and 50 chat requests, which is enough for light use. The Pro plan at $10/mo unlocks unlimited completions and access to the coding agent, while Pro+ at $39/mo gives you premium models including Claude Opus 4 and o3. Copilot supports the widest range of IDEs: VS Code, JetBrains, Visual Studio, Neovim, Vim, Xcode, and Eclipse. If you want an alternative with a focus on privacy, Tabnine offers on-premises deployment and lets you choose between GPT-4o, Claude, and Qwen models, starting at $9/user/mo on the Dev plan.
If you prefer an AI-native editing experience, Cursor is the standout choice. Built on VS Code, it understands your entire codebase context and can make multi-file edits from a single prompt using its Composer/Agent mode. The Pro plan at $20/mo includes unlimited completions via Auto model selection, and Pro+ at $60/mo adds background agents that work on tasks autonomously while you focus on something else. Codeium (now Windsurf) takes a similar approach with its Cascade flow-aware AI at $15/mo, making it a slightly cheaper alternative. For cloud-based development or rapid prototyping, Replit AI lets you build and deploy full-stack applications entirely from natural language in the browser, though the Core plan at $20/mo is better suited for prototyping than production work.
For developers building AI-powered applications, the stack looks different. Hugging Face is the central hub for open-source models, with free access to hundreds of thousands of community models and the Transformers library that has become the standard for working with pre-trained models in Python. LangChain provides the framework for building RAG pipelines, multi-agent workflows, and production LLM applications, with LangSmith for observability starting free at 5,000 traces per month. ChatGPT is also invaluable for developers as a research and debugging companion: describe an error, paste a stack trace, or ask it to explain unfamiliar code.
A recommended stack by role: frontend developers benefit most from Cursor (codebase-aware multi-file edits) plus ChatGPT (quick API reference and debugging). Backend and infrastructure engineers should consider GitHub Copilot (broad IDE support for terminal and server environments) plus Tabnine (privacy-first for proprietary codebases). AI/ML engineers will want Hugging Face (model discovery and deployment) plus LangChain (application framework) plus Cursor (rapid prototyping).
Recommended Tools (21)
ChatGPT
💬 ChatbotsOpenAI's conversational AI assistant for writing, coding, and analysis
Claude
💬 ChatbotsAnthropic's AI assistant known for nuanced reasoning and safety
Gemini
💬 ChatbotsGoogle's multimodal AI for text, images, and code
GitHub Copilot
💻 CodingAI pair programmer for code completion and generation
Cursor
💻 CodingAI-first code editor built on VS Code
Replit AI
💻 CodingCloud IDE with AI coding assistant
Codeium
💻 CodingFree AI code completion for 70+ languages
Tabnine
💻 CodingAI code assistant with privacy-focused options
Grammarly
✍️ WritingAI-powered writing assistant for grammar and style
Notion AI
⚡ ProductivityAI assistant integrated into Notion workspace
Mem
⚡ ProductivityAI-powered note-taking and knowledge management
Otter.ai
⚡ ProductivityAI meeting transcription and notes
Fireflies.ai
⚡ ProductivityAI meeting assistant for recording and summaries
Zapier AI
🤖 AutomationAI-powered workflow automation
Make (Integromat)
🤖 AutomationVisual automation platform with AI capabilities
Bardeen
🤖 AutomationAI automation for repetitive browser tasks
Beautiful.ai
⚡ ProductivityAI-powered presentation design
Gamma
⚡ ProductivityAI presentation and document creator
Coda
⚡ ProductivityAll-in-one doc that combines documents, spreadsheets, and apps with AI
Linear
⚡ ProductivityFast, streamlined issue tracker built for modern software teams
Buffer
🤖 AutomationSimple social media scheduling and analytics with AI-powered tools